Attention TRICARE beneficiaries!  
You may experience busy signals when calling the military pharmacy prescription refill interactive voice response system – or prescription refill line – Jan. 26 to Feb. 5, 2026, as the system is updated.  
Each military pharmacy’s prescription refill line may be unavailable for about two hours. If you call the prescription refill line at this time, you will hear a busy signal. Please wait and call back to complete your refill later.

News | Oct. 10, 2024

TAMC Medical Readiness Battalion Change of Responsibility

By Hugh Fleming

U.S. Army Master Sgt. William Booth (center) holds the Battalion Colors during the Medical Readiness Battalion, Jawaoo Change of Responsibility ceremony Oct. 10, 2024, at Tripler Army Medical Center. Command Sgt. Maj. Renee M. Butler became the unit's new Command Sergeant Major, succeeding Command Sgt. Maj. Amanda N. Miller. (Defense Health Agency photo by Crizalmer Caraang Jr.)
